Full Auto 2 Interview

IGN finds out the latest details about the PSP version of SEGA's chaotic racer.

Full Auto 2: Battelines premiered on the Playstation 3 late last year. Bettering the original game in most every way, SEGA's relentless racer brought car combat to the system in a big fashion. The game is now making the transition to the PSP, and to find out what it's all about, IGN fired off some questions to Russell Rice, art director at Deep Fried Entertainment.
